WebCH 2 ClCOOH: 2.86: CHCl 2 COOH: 1.29: CCl 3 COOH: 0.65: Trichloroethanoic acid is quite a strong acid. Attaching different halogens also makes a difference. Fluorine is the most electronegative and so you would expect it to be most successful at pulling charge away from the -COO-end and so strengthening the acid. pK a: CH 2 FCOOH: 2.66: CH 2 ...
